advertisement
javaboutique
Search Tips
Articles  |   Tutorials  |   Reviews  |   Tools  |   by Category  |   by Date  |   by Name  |   Submit  |   Source  |   Forums  |  
javaboutique
Browse DevX


Partners & Affiliates











advertisement




Java Boutique : Other Java Resources :

Java Development Tools

Here is the up-to-date listing of Integrated Development Environments and other development tools.

AnyJ
AnyJ is a cross platform Java IDE & Sourcecode Engineering Solution. AnyJ includes various browsers and analyzing tools, a Java Beans compliant Visual GUI-Builder (JFC, Swing), a sourcelevel Debugger and a very powerful, intelligent and fast Editor.

build-IT
IDE
If you can move a mouse and answer simple questions, you can construct Window Applications, Console Applications, and Java Applets with build-IT. Build-IT utilizes the power of Java 2.0 JDK along with a fully WYSIWYG drag and drop interface which allows totally visual development, including visual implementation of all programming logic.

CodeGuide 5.0
IDE
CodeGuide is a Java IDE that supports the latest technologies allowing development of client-, server- and webapplications. It is available for Windows, Linux, Solaris and Mac OS X which gives you the freedom to choose your development platform.

CodeWarrior for Windows, Professional Edition
IDE
CodeWarrior Development Tools for Windows v8 includes a sophisticated project manager, customizable text editor, an interactive debugger, and an industry leading ANSI/ISO/C/C++ compiler that helps produce compact and efficient code for smaller and faster applications. In addition, the CodeWarrior IDE is extensible and customizable, with an open API that enables developers to plug-in their favorite third-party tools.

CodeWarrior for Linux, Professional Edition, v.6.0
CodeWarrior for Linux is for programmers who want to focus on their applications, not on their tools. The program is a complete blend of development tools featuring the CodeWarrior IDE and supporting code generation and debugging using GNU technology.

CodeWarrior for Mac OS, Professional Edition
The CodeWarrior tools for Mac OS include a feature-rich integrated development environment (IDE) that enables you to build applications for both Mac® OS X and Classic Mac® OS. And, you can choose from two object-oriented class libraries: Metrowerks PowerPlant™ or Apple’s® Cocoa™.

CredibleXML (Java Edition)
CredibleXML (Java Edition) is an IDE that generates Java libraries to parse and transform data into a fully defined XML format.

Daffodil DB
Daffodil DB is a J2EE certified, SQL-99 and JDBC 3.0 standards compliant 100% Java RDBMS. format.

Documentation Enhancer for Java
Documentation Enhancer for Java is a tool that enhances Javadoc files by enriching them with new information. The information is gathered by statically analyzing the corresponding Java class files. This tool enhances the Javadoc HTMLs in three respects: semantic information, sorting, and navigability.

EADP for VA Java
EADP for VA Java is a development platform for building WebSphere applications that communicate with DB2. Part of IBM's alphaWorks emerging technologies.

Eclipse
The Eclipse Platform is an open extensible IDE for anything and yet nothing in particular. It provides building blocks and a foundation for constructing and running integrated software-development tools and allows tool builders to independently develop tools that integrate with other people's tools so seamlessly you can't tell where one tool ends and another starts.

ED for Windows
ED for Windows, is a power packed, intelligent, language sensitive programmers editor and IDE. Whether you program in C/C++, Progress, PHP, VHDL, Fortran, Java, Perl or one of the many other languages ED supports you'll be impressed by its capabilities.

Editix
EditiX is a cross-platform XML Editor and XSLT Debugger designed to help web authors and application programmers take advantage of the latest XML and XML-related technologies such as XSLT, XSL-FO, DocBook, SVG or various XML schemas.

eva/3 Application Builder
eva/3 Application Builder is a new development tool for implementation of software applications. This RAD (Rapid Application Development) tool is implemented on top of XML and is integrated into the Eclipse development environment as a plug-in. This tool allows you to create your own applications, simply and without complications.

Gel
Gel is a freeware Java and JSP IDE that runs natively on Windows.

iNet Factory
iNet Factory is a robust suite of TCP/IP networking components for the Java(TM) platform. The components included in iNet Factory provide all the tools necessary to quickly develop network capable Java(TM) applications with minimum coding effort. Included are components for FINGER, FTP, HTTP, SMTP, POP3, MIME, NNTP, NSLOOKUP, REXEC, RLOGIN, RSH, TELNET, WHOIS and other frequently used protocols.

IP*Works! Java Edition
The high-performance Pure Java Beans in IP*Works! V5 Java Edition contain everything needed to build powerful connected applications.

Java Help
Java Help is a swift Java API lookup program. Designed to be invoked from a text editor, Java Help lets you search multiple APIs with a single keystroke.

The Java IDE
The Pure Java IDE : Made with Java, Made for Java Add just one jar file to your SDK (JDK). The Java IDE is ideal for beginners, education and the development of small scale applications and applets.

JBuilder
Borland® JBuilder® is the leading, cross-platform environment for building industrial-strength enterprise Java™ applications. JBuilder 8 Enterprise simplifies Web and EJB™ development with two-way visual designers and rapid deployment to leading J2EE™ platform application servers.

JCreator
IDE
JCreator is a powerful IDE for Java. JCreator provides the user with a wide range of functionality such as : Project management, project templates, code-completion, debugger interface, editor with syntax highlighting, wizards and a fully customizable user interface.

JDebugTool
JDebugTool is a standalone, graphical Java debugger built on top of the standard JPDA (Java Platform Debugger Architecture).

jEdit
jEdit is a programmer's text editor written in Java, and released under the terms of the GNU General Public License.

Java Development Environment for Emacs (JDEE)
The Java Development Environment for Emacs is a software package that interfaces Emacs to command-line Java development tools (for example, JavaSoft's JDK).

Oracle9i JDeveloper
100% written in Java for cross-platform development, Oracle9i JDeveloper is the newest release of Oracle's full-featured J2EE and XML development environment for fast and easy creation of applications and Web services.

JDeveloper Suite
IDE
Oracle9i JDeveloper is a J2EE™ and XML development environment with end-to-end support for developing, debugging, and deploying business applications and Web services.

Jenv
IDE
Jenv is a programming tool for those who used to make their code by hand. It consists of a simple editor with integrated compilation and running facilities

Jext
Jext is a powerful 100% pure Java programmer's text editor. Mainly written for programmers, Jext was designed from the ground up to suit your needs. From beginner to skilled coder, everyone should find what they need in this editor.

JForma
JForma is a free custom tag library for JavaServer Pages (JSP) development. It's features include dynamic SQL generation, templating, menus, find and filter facilities, result set scrolling, pop-up help, identification and password security, localization, and multilingual data capabilities.

jGrasp
The Control Structure Diagram (CSD) is a control flow and data structure diagram that is designed to fit into the space that is normally taken by indentation in source code. The intention of the CSD is to improve the comprehension efficiency of source code and, as a result, improve software reliability and reduce software costs. The purpose of GRASP is to provide this diagram in the context of a full-featured development environment.

JIDE
JIDE Software announces the release of JIDE Docking Framework, a 100% Swing-based GUI Framework, written in Java. The framework mimics the user-interface style of drag and drop, dockable windows found within the Visual Studio .NET IDE.

JIG
IDE
JIG is a Java integrated development environment that lets you write, manage, and debug applets and applications written in Java.

JNIWrapper for Linux
JNIWrapper eliminates the difficulties in working with native code from Java(TM) programs using standard JNI (Java Native Interface) approach. With JNIWrapper you don't have to create native code libraries to call a function of the operating system API or a function from any DLL. You write your code using Java only, and JNIWrapper does the rest.

JNIWrapper for Windows 1.0
JNIWrapper is the technology that eliminates difficulties in working with native code from Java programs using standard JNI (Java Native Interface) approach.

JPad Pro
IDE
JPad Pro is an Integrated Development Environment (IDE) for building Java applications and applets with support for editing HTML and other files.

J-Pro
RAD
J-Pro is a powerful Rapid Application Development (RAD) tool for rapidly developing and deploying Java™ applications across the Internet.

KrysalIDE (for Krysalis Professional)
KrysalIDE is a Java based development tool for Krysalis, designed to improve the productivity when developing XML/XSL web applications.

Macker
Macker is an architectural rule checking utility for Java. It's meant to model the architectural ideals programmers always dream up for their projects, and then break -- it helps keep code clean and consistent.

Mongoose PortalStudio
IDE
Mongoose PortalStudio is an IDE to design, assemble, deploy, and manage enterprise portals, and web services.

NCStudio
NCStudio is an Integrated Lifecycle Development Environment (ILDE) based on a thin-client, network computing architecture. It's comprehensive and includes several tools from design to testing and deployment including source code management and DB management tools.

NetBeans
IDE
NetBeans is an open source, modular IDE, written in Java. Currently it supports Java development, but its architecture lends itself to supporting other languages as well. Since it's written in Java, it'll run on any platform with a JVM.

Oculus Layout System
The Oculus Layout System makes laying out your Java-based GUIs a breeze. Comprised of a layout class library and a visual builder, the Oculus Layout System enables novices and experts alike to quickly create complex layouts in minutes.

OptimalJ
OptimalJ provides a simple and easy, yet powerful way to write distributed Java applications without involving developers in the complexities of the J2EE architecture.

Borland Optimizeit Suite 5
Borland Optimizeit Suite includes three integrated tools— Optimizeit Profiler, Optimizeit Thread Debugger, and Optimizeit Code Coverage - designed to help developers efficiently pinpoint performance and reliability issues in Java code.

Pramati Studio
IDE
Pramati Studio 3.0 is the universal IDE that provides full life cycle support for developing applications for any J2EE deployment platform.

QuickCup
IDE
Java Project-Based Development Environment for smaller applications and Applets, for those who do not want the steep learning curve of more business-oriented forms-based IDEs. Also ideal for learning Java.

RA TestHarness
RA TestHarness supports Java class tests similar to those in JUnit and provides a unique approach to Web application testing.

RealJ
Java Development Environment
RealJ is an integrated development environment for Java programmers. It uses the tools available in the JDK (Version 1.x.x) from JavaSoft, but offers a more convenient Windows-based front end to the compiler, applet runner and runtime module supplied.

RefactorIT
With RefactorIT, a developer can take source code of any size and complexity, and rework it into well-designed code by means of automated refactorings such as Rename Field/Method/Variable/Class/Package, Extract Method, Extract Superclass/Interface, Move Class, Encapsulate Field, and Create Factory Method.

SDE for Oracle JDeveloper
SDE for Oracle JDeveloper is a powerful UML tool tightly integrated with JDeveloper. You can draw all types of UML diagrams in JDeveloper, reverse engineer Java code to class diagrams, generate Java code, generate documentation, and more.

Small Worlds Visualizer and Analyzer
Visualize and analyze your Java applications and gain insights into their structure and stability. Just point Small Worlds(tm) to your JAR files!

Seasam Time 2.0
IDE (Wireless)
Seasam Time is a revolutionary wireless application development tool that enables fast and easy development of wireless applications.

Sferyx HTML Editor Applet
Sferyx JSyndrome HTMLEditor Applet Edition is a visual HTML Editor Java Applet built with JDK v1.4. It is designed for Java developers as well as end users which may need to incorporate advanced HTML authoring into their websites.

Slime UML
Slime UML, the SLIm Modeling Environment, is the first UML modeling plug-in developed from scratch for perfect integration into the Eclipse Software Development Environment (Websphere Studio Application Developer is the IBM product based on the eclipse platform).

Simplicity(TM) Enterprise: Rejuvenation Edition (AS/400)
Simplicity Enterprise: Rejuvenation Edition is the only cross-platform, all-J2EE solution for integrating legacy applications with modern Application Servers.

Simplicity for Java and Simplicity Professional
RAD
Simplicity for Java and Simplicity Professional are Java IDE and RAD tools created by Data Representations. Written in 100% pure java, and therefore work on any platform, they are both easy to use and powerful, and so are appropriate for any level programmer.

Simplicity For Mobile Devices
RAD
Simplicity for Mobile Devices is the newest member of the Simplicity family, allowing developers to build applications that run on any cell phone or mobile device that implements the MID profile.

Simplicity for Mobile Servers
RAD
Simplicity For Mobile Servers provides the ability to build server-side, enterprise class web applications using the XML Transaction Engine to distribute data to Mobile Phones and PDAs.

Simplicity For Palm OS
RAD
Simplicity™ for Palm OS® Platform is the newest member of the Simplicity family, allowing developers to build applications that run on Palm OS platform based handheld computers. These include handhelds from Palm, Handspring, IBM, Sony, and many other companies.

Simplicity Professional
RAD
Simplicity Professional provides you with an intuitive graphical method of integrating data into your applications from any JDBC/ODBC data source. Simplicity Professional also enables you to build Servlets quickly and easily.

Smokescreen
Smokescreen is a Java Class file obfuscator. Aside from being able to change symbolic names, it can also modify the bytecode in methods thereby obfuscating control flow.

SNiFF+
IDE
SNiFF+ is an open, extensible and scalable Source Code Engineering tool for C, C++, FORTRAN, Java, CORBA IDL and other languages.

Sun[tm] ONE Studio
Sun[tm] ONE Studio 4 (formerly Forte[tm] for Java[tm]) software is an integrated development environment (IDE) for Java technology developers. Based on the modular, open source NetBeans[tm] Tools Platform, the Sun ONE Studio IDE is ideal for building and deploying Web services across multiple hardware and software platforms.

Ultra Light Client
ULC enables rapid development of Java-based, thin -client applications with sophisticated and highly interactive graphical user interfaces (GUIs).

UploadBean
UploadBean is 100% JAVA/JSP/Servlets upload component that can be integrated in any JSP/Servlet application. It provides a simple API to read and store uploaded files sent from a browser and is compliant with RFC1867 (Form-based file upload specification). Uploaded files can be stored in a Folder, a ZIP archive, a Database or in Memory.

VB Converter, Java Edtion
Visual Basic add-in
The VB Converter, Java Edtion add-in is specifically designed for organizations wanting to convert entire VB applications to Java, eliminating the need to rewrite Visual Basic applications in Java.

VisualAge for Java
Build Web-enabled enterprise applications with IBM's award-winning Java development environment, VisualAge® for Java™. VisualAge leads the industry with proven support for building and testing Java applets, servlets, and Enterprise JavaBeans components. And it’s the only Java development environment that supports the development and management of Java programs that can scale from Windows NT™ to OS/390® application servers.

Visual J# .NET
Visual J# is a tool that Java-language programmers can use to build applications and services to run on the .NET Framework.

Visual Paradigm IDE
Visual Paradigm IDE is an integrated development environment for Java program developers to write, compile, and run Java applications and applets. The environment also provides supporting features, which include project management, class and method navigation, syntax highlight, code completion to boost the productivity of the software developer.

Visual Paradigm for UML
Visual Paradigm for UML (VP-UML) is a complete UML software development tool. It supports all UML diagrams for modeling, documenting and constructing object-oriented software systems.

IBM WebSphere® Studio Application Developer
IBM WebSphere® Studio Application Developer--a premier, end-to-end J2EE™ application development environment optimized for the WebSphere software platform. Based on the Eclipse framework and written to J2EE specifications.

Werspace
Wercspace is a standalone, browser-based application that enables non-technical employees and workgroups, as well as portal administrators, to create and customize their own enterprise web portal content without expert assistance.

WireFusion
Visual Java development environment
WireFusion is a drag-and-drop visual-programming tool developed for creating advanced, interactive and dynamic presentations and animations for the Internet, in form as Java applets, without knowing a single line of the Java language.

XML Integrator
XML Integrator (XI) is a tool for bi-directional data conversion between XML and structured data formats such as relational or LDAP data.

XML Parser for Java
XML Parser for Java is a validating XML parser and processor written in 100% pure Java; it is a library for parsing and generating XML documents.

Xyrian Developer Edition
Xyrian provides instant architecture and functionality to simplify the creation and management of J2EE applications.

Zaval Light-Weight Visual Components Library (LwVCL)
A pure Java alternative to AWT and SWING based GUI interfaces.

If you know of any Java IDEs which we have missed, please submit it.


Applet Index
(sorted alphabetically)

A B C D E F G H I J K
L M N O P Q R S T U
V W X Y Z #s
The Java Source
(applets w/source code)

A B C D E F G H I J K
L M N O P Q R S T U
V W X Y Z

How to Add Java Applets to Your Site

New on the Java Boutique:

New Review:

Time Management Made Easy with the Quartz Enterprise Job Scheduler
Why not just use the Java timer API? This open source scheduling API boasts simplicity, ease-of-integration, a well-rounded feature set, and it's free!

New Applet:

Reverse Complement
Reverse Complement is a simple applet that converts DNA or RNA sequences into three useful formats.

Elsewhere on internet.com:

WebDeveloper Java
Lots of Java information on webdeveloper.com

WDVL Java
Thorough Java resource at the Web Developer's Virtual Library.

ScriptSearch Java
Hundreds of free Java code files to download.

jGuru: Your View of the Java Universe
Customizable portal with online training, FAQs, regular news updates, and tutorials.

How to Add Java Applets to Your Site

New on the Java Boutique:

New Review:

Time Management Made Easy with the Quartz Enterprise Job Scheduler
Why not just use the Java timer API? This open source scheduling API boasts simplicity, ease-of-integration, a well-rounded feature set, and it's free!

New Applet:

Reverse Complement
Reverse Complement is a simple applet that converts DNA or RNA sequences into three useful formats.

Elsewhere on internet.com:

WebDeveloper Java
Lots of Java information on webdeveloper.com

WDVL Java
Thorough Java resource at the Web Developer's Virtual Library.

ScriptSearch Java
Hundreds of free Java code files to download.

jGuru: Your View of the Java Universe
Customizable portal with online training, FAQs, regular news updates, and tutorials.

 Microsoft Visual Studio 2010 Showcase
 Avaya Developer Showcase
 MSDN Spotlight
 PHP for Windows Showcase
XML error: undefined entity at line 39
advertisement
Receive Articles via our XML/RSS feed
Receive Articles via our XML/RSS feed

JavaBytes
Internet Cyclone
This powerful, easy-to-use, internet optimizer is for Windows 95, 98, ME, NT, 2000 and XP. It's designed to automatically optimize your Windows settings, boosting your Internet connection up to 200%.

Windows 7: From Beta to Final Code in One Year
Google Shows Off Chrome OS, Releases Source
Microsoft Shows Off Silverlight 4, IE9 Plans
Metasploit Expands Vulnerability Test Framework
HyperCard Reborn?
Fedora 12 Takes Aim at Linux Networking
Top Supercomputer Nearly Doubles in Speed
Fedora 12 Linux Tackles Virtualization
Apple Gives iPhone Developers App Status Tracker
Novell Sets OpenSUSE 11.2 Free

Creating Custom Export Filters for StarOffice with XSLT
WPF Wonders: Using DataTemplates
Crystal Reports Family Offers Options for Developers
Avaya Aura Session Manager video
Avaya Aura Overview video
Exploring HTML 5's Audio/Video Multimedia Support
Overriding Virtual Functions? Use C++0x Attributes to Avoid Bugs.
Understanding the Cloud Computing Security Vulnerabilities
Cisco and IBM Target a Greener World
Upgrade to Visual Studio 2010 with the Ultimate Offer

Advertising Info  |   Member Services  |   Contact Us  |   Help  |   Feedback  |   Site Map  |   Network Map  |   About

internet.commediabistro.comJusttechjobs.comGraphics.com

Search:

WebMediaBrands Corporate Info

Legal Notices, Licensing, Permissions, Privacy Policy.
Advertise | Newsletters | Shopping | E-mail Offers | Freelance Jobs